For the 2026 school year, there are 2 private schools serving 455 students in Maverick County, TX (there are , serving 15,077 public students). 3% of all K-12 students in Maverick County, TX are educated in private schools (compared to the TX state average of 6%).
The top-ranked private school in Maverick County, TX is Our Lady Of Refuge Catholic School.
